Video Tips
Top 10
1. Limit your retakes.
2. Use plenty of guests.
3. Create a YouTube channel to house all your videos.
4. Create playlists in YouTube for different purposes.
5. Purchase a decent tripod (around $50).
6. Be aware of where you are looking when you are recording. If you use a
script, tape it as close to the camera as possible.
7. Record in a location with the best sound options.
8. Invite students to help record videos.
9. Record everywhere.
10. Do it.
